Snuggle Meaning in Hindi
What is the translation of word Snuggle in Hindi?
Meaning of Snuggle in Hindi is : ठहरना
Definition of word Snuggle
- settle or move into a warm, comfortable position.
Other Meanings of Snuggle
Example Sentences
I snuggled down in my sleeping bag